The Leonard Lancers are taking a road trip to challenge the Cardinal Newman Crusaders at 6:00 p.m. on Wednesday. Leonard's offense has struggled lately (they haven't scored a point in four consecutive games), something the team is no doubt ready to change.
Leonard's offense might be in the hot seat on Wednesday considering what happened against Royal Palm Beach on Tuesday. They took a hard 19-0 fall against the Wildcats. While losing is never fun, the Lancers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Florida football rankings (they are ranked 322nd, while the Wildcats are ranked 148th).
Meanwhile, Cardinal Newman might've scored the first points on Monday, but it was Palm Beach Lakes who claimed the real prize. The Crusaders fell 13-7 to the Rams. The Crusaders' defeat continues a trend for the squad, making it three in a row.
Cardinal Newman now has a losing record of 6-7. As for Leonard, their loss dropped their record down to 3-11.
